    Project N.V.

    Components:
    • Case: CaseLabs TH10
    • CPU: Intel Core i7-3930K
    • Motherboard: Asrock Extreme11
    • GPU: 3x EVGA GTX 680 Cheesecake
    • Memory: 64 Gb Corsair Dominator GT 1866
    • PSU: Corsair AX1200i.
    • OS Drive: 2x 256 gb Samsung 840 ssd´s in Raid 0
    • Storage drive: 2x WD Red 2TB in raid 0
    • Soundcard: Asus Xonar Phoebus
    • Blue-Ray drive: LG

    Cooling:
    • Radiators: 3x XSPX RC 480
    • Pumps: 4x Aqua Computer D5 pumps with USB and aquabus interface
    • Pump Tops: Aqua Computer D5-pump adapters to match the aqualis, G1/4
    • Reservoirs: Full Custom
    • Fans: 24 x Corsair
    • CPU Waterblock: EK Supreme
    • GPU Waterblocks: 3 x EKWB EK-FC680
    • Motherboard Waterblocks: MIPS AE11
    • RAM: 2 x EKWB EK-RAM Dominator X4 - Nickel CSQ
    • Tubing: E22 straight acrylic Tubing
    • Fittings: Bitspower Matte Black

    Monitoring:
    • 2 x AquaComputer Aquaero 5 XT
    • 3 x AquaComputer Power Adjust USB Ultra
    • 2 x AquaComputer flow sensors
